Tapear Gym was cool. You walk about 5 minutes up the road from Alena, and wrap around this garden at the base of a huge hill, which is just covered in units under construction. A giant construction site on side of a beautiful hill. Steppes on steppes of concrete and rebar. It’ll be a different island once this gets built.

So you get to a path ringing this giant drainage reservoir. You enter this semi-outdoor bar / reception area and give this old Thai guy 100 Baht. Then you walk 20 meters down the path and the gym is in a semi-outdoor space, with one bench press fully outdoors.

Right away I’m vibing. It’s like the street gym, the ghetto gym. The trap gym. Everything’s rusted, and you have to screw on the weight collars. It’s a gym where you get it done or get out.

There’s 2 mats, 2 adjustable incline/decline bench presses, squat rack, flat bench, cable pull down machine, spin bike, ab platform, free weights, and a heavy bag. It’s a basic gym, but you can do some good compound exercises here.
